using System;
using System.IO;
using System.Runtime.InteropServices;
using System.ServiceProcess;
using System.Threading.Tasks;
using Netch.Forms;
using Netch.Models;
using Netch.Servers.Socks5;
using Netch.Utils;
using nfapinet;
namespace Netch.Controllers
{
public class NFController : IModeController
{
private static readonly ServiceController NFService = new ServiceController("netfilter2");
private static readonly string BinDriver = string.Empty;
private static readonly string SystemDriver = $"{Environment.SystemDirectory}\\drivers\\netfilter2.sys";
private static string _sysDns;
public string Name { get; } = "Redirector";
static NFController()
{
string fileName;
switch ($"{Environment.OSVersion.Version.Major}.{Environment.OSVersion.Version.Minor}")
{
case "10.0":
fileName = "Win-10.sys";
break;
case "6.3":
case "6.2":
fileName = "Win-8.sys";
break;
case "6.1":
case "6.0":
fileName = "Win-7.sys";
break;
default:
Logging.Error($"不支持的系统版本:{Environment.OSVersion.Version}");
return;
}
BinDriver = "bin\\" + fileName;
}
public bool Start(in Mode mode)
{
var binFileVersion = Utils.Utils.GetFileVersion(BinDriver);
var systemFileVersion = Utils.Utils.GetFileVersion(SystemDriver);
Logging.Info("内置驱动版本: " + binFileVersion);
Logging.Info("系统驱动版本: " + systemFileVersion);
if (!systemFileVersion.Equals(binFileVersion))
{
if (File.Exists(SystemDriver))
{
Logging.Info("更新驱动");
UninstallDriver();
}
if (!InstallDriver())
return false;
}
aio_dial((int) NameList.TYPE_FILTERLOOPBACK, "false");
aio_dial((int) NameList.TYPE_FILTERTCP, "true");
aio_dial((int) NameList.TYPE_FILTERUDP, "true");
aio_dial((int) NameList.TYPE_TCPLISN, Global.Settings.RedirectorTCPPort.ToString());
SetServer(MainController.ServerController, PortType.Both);
SetName(mode);
if (Global.Settings.ModifySystemDNS)
{
// 备份并替换系统 DNS
_sysDns = DNS.OutboundDNS;
DNS.OutboundDNS = "1.1.1.1,8.8.8.8";
}
return aio_init();
}
private void SetServer(in IServerController controller, in PortType portType)
{
if (portType == PortType.Both)
{
SetServer(controller, PortType.TCP);
SetServer(controller, PortType.UDP);
return;
}
var offset = portType == PortType.UDP ? UdpNameListOffset : 0;
aio_dial((int) NameList.TYPE_TCPTYPE + offset, "Socks5");
if (controller.Server is Socks5 socks5)
{
aio_dial((int) NameList.TYPE_TCPHOST + offset, $"{socks5.AutoResolveHostname()}:{socks5.Port}");
aio_dial((int) NameList.TYPE_TCPUSER + offset, socks5.Username ?? string.Empty);
aio_dial((int) NameList.TYPE_TCPPASS + offset, socks5.Password ?? string.Empty);
}
else
{
aio_dial((int) NameList.TYPE_TCPHOST + offset, $"127.0.0.1:{controller.Socks5LocalPort()}");
aio_dial((int) NameList.TYPE_TCPUSER + offset, string.Empty);
aio_dial((int) NameList.TYPE_TCPPASS + offset, string.Empty);
}
aio_dial((int) NameList.TYPE_TCPMETH + offset, string.Empty);
}
private void SetName(Mode mode)
{
aio_dial((int) NameList.TYPE_CLRNAME, "");
foreach (var rule in mode.FullRule)
{
aio_dial((int) NameList.TYPE_ADDNAME, rule);
}
aio_dial((int) NameList.TYPE_ADDNAME, "NTT.exe");
}
public void Stop()
{
Task.Run(() =>
{
if (Global.Settings.ModifySystemDNS)
//恢复系统DNS
DNS.OutboundDNS = _sysDns;
});
aio_free();
}
#region NativeMethods
private const int UdpNameListOffset = (int) NameList.TYPE_UDPTYPE - (int) NameList.TYPE_TCPTYPE;
[DllImport("Redirector.bin", CallingConvention = CallingConvention.Cdecl)]
public static extern bool aio_dial(int name, [MarshalAs(UnmanagedType.LPWStr)] string value);
[DllImport("Redirector.bin", CallingConvention = CallingConvention.Cdecl)]
public static extern bool aio_init();
[DllImport("Redirector.bin", CallingConvention = CallingConvention.Cdecl)]
public static extern bool aio_free();
[DllImport("Redirector.bin", CallingConvention = CallingConvention.Cdecl)]
public static extern ulong aio_getUP();
[DllImport("Redirector.bin", CallingConvention = CallingConvention.Cdecl)]
public static extern ulong aio_getDL();
public enum NameList : int
{
TYPE_FILTERLOOPBACK,
TYPE_FILTERTCP,
TYPE_FILTERUDP,
TYPE_TCPLISN,
TYPE_TCPTYPE,
TYPE_TCPHOST,
TYPE_TCPUSER,
TYPE_TCPPASS,
TYPE_TCPMETH,
TYPE_UDPTYPE,
TYPE_UDPHOST,
TYPE_UDPUSER,
TYPE_UDPPASS,
TYPE_UDPMETH,
TYPE_ADDNAME,
TYPE_BYPNAME,
TYPE_CLRNAME
}
#endregion
#region Utils
/// <summary>
/// 安装 NF 驱动
/// </summary>
/// <returns>驱动是否安装成功</returns>
public static bool InstallDriver()
{
Logging.Info("安装 NF 驱动");
try
{
File.Copy(BinDriver, SystemDriver);
}
catch (Exception e)
{
Logging.Error("驱动复制失败\n" + e);
return false;
}
Global.MainForm.StatusText(i18N.Translate("Register driver"));
// 注册驱动文件
var result = NFAPI.nf_registerDriver("netfilter2");
if (result == NF_STATUS.NF_STATUS_SUCCESS)
{
Logging.Info("驱动安装成功");
}
else
{
Logging.Error($"注册驱动失败,返回值:{result}");
return false;
}
return true;
}
/// <summary>
/// 卸载 NF 驱动
/// </summary>
/// <returns>是否成功卸载</returns>
public static bool UninstallDriver()
{
Global.MainForm.StatusText(i18N.TranslateFormat("Uninstalling {0}", "NF Service"));
Logging.Info("卸载 NF 驱动");
try
{
if (NFService.Status == ServiceControllerStatus.Running)
{
NFService.Stop();
NFService.WaitForStatus(ServiceControllerStatus.Stopped);
}
}
catch (Exception)
{
// ignored
}
if (!File.Exists(SystemDriver)) return true;
NFAPI.nf_unRegisterDriver("netfilter2");
File.Delete(SystemDriver);
return true;
}
#endregion
}
}
